I initiated and championed the 2024 City of Ottawa Rural Summit, our first in over 15 years, to improve services and investment in the city's rural communities.
We held multiple Summit workshops to address rural concerns like road infrastructure and emergency services, culminating in a November 2024 summit with City leadership.
